Output 62c754e50b783df8c8c66c3c7db39d3f490efb762dc3bb7b19d38d430792ce28:19

value
501162
script pubkey
OP_0 OP_PUSHBYTES_20 816a8d290f58d1120ef6b7b05272c1e37d27b265
address
bc1qs94g62g0trg3yrhkk7c9yukpud7j0vn9sd95ep
transaction
62c754e50b783df8c8c66c3c7db39d3f490efb762dc3bb7b19d38d430792ce28
spent
true